# React Development Guidance for building React applications with modern patterns. --- ## Hooks Reference ### Built-in Hooks | Hook | Purpose | When to Use | |------|---------|-------------| | **useState** | Local state | Simple values, toggles, form inputs | | **useReducer** | Complex state | Multiple sub-values, state machines | | **useEffect** | Side effects | Data fetching, subscriptions, DOM manipulation | | **useContext** | Consume context | Theme, auth, global state | | **useRef** | Mutable reference | DOM access, persist values across renders | | **useMemo** | Memoize value | Expensive calculations | | **useCallback** | Memoize function | Stable callbacks for child components | | **useLayoutEffect** | Sync DOM effects | Measure DOM before paint | | **useId** | Unique IDs | Accessibility, form labels | ### Hook Rules | Rule | Why | |------|-----| | Only call at top level | Hooks rely on call order | | Only call from React functions | Components or custom hooks | | Name custom hooks with "use" | Convention for linting | --- ## Component Patterns | Pattern | Use Case | Key Concept | |---------|----------|-------------| | **Presentational** | Pure UI, no logic | Props in, JSX out | | **Container** | Data fetching, state | Wraps presentational | | **Compound Components** | Related components sharing state | Parent provides context | | **Render Props** | Share behavior | Function as child | | **Custom Hooks** | Reusable stateful logic | Extract from components | | **HOC** | Legacy pattern | Prefer hooks instead | --- ## State Management Decision | Solution | Best For | Trade-offs | |----------|----------|------------| | **useState** | Component-local | Simplest, prop drilling for sharing | | **useReducer** | Complex local state | More boilerplate, predictable | | **Context** | Theme, auth, i18n | Re-renders all consumers | | **Zustand** | Simple global | Minimal API, good devtools | | **Redux Toolkit** | Complex global | Powerful, more boilerplate | | **React Query/TanStack** | Server state | Caching, background refresh | | **Jotai/Recoil** | Atomic state | Fine-grained updates | **Key concept**: Server state (API data) and client state (UI state) should be managed differently. Use React Query for server state. --- ## useEffect Patterns | Pattern | Dependency Array | Purpose | |---------|------------------|---------| | Run once | `[]` | Initial fetch, setup | | Run on change | `[dep1, dep2]` | React to specific changes | | Run every render | (omit) | Rarely needed | | Cleanup | Return function | Subscriptions, timers | ### Common Pitfalls | Pitfall | Solution | |---------|----------| | Infinite loops | Include all dependencies, use useCallback | | Stale closures | Use refs or functional updates | | Race conditions | Cleanup flag or AbortController | | Missing deps | Trust the linter, refactor if needed | --- ## Performance Optimization | Technique | When to Use | Cost | |-----------|-------------|------| | **React.memo** | Expensive child, frequent parent renders | Shallow comparison | | **useMemo** | Expensive calculation | Memory for cached value | | **useCallback** | Callback passed to memoized child | Memory for function | | **Lazy loading** | Large components, routes | Initial load vs waterfall | | **Virtualization** | Long lists (100+ items) | Complexity | **Key concept**: Don't optimize prematurely. Measure first with React DevTools Profiler. --- ## Conditional Rendering | Pattern | Use Case | |---------|----------| | **&&** | Show/hide single element | | **Ternary** | Two alternatives | | **Early return** | Multiple conditions, cleaner | | **Switch/object map** | Many alternatives | --- ## Form Handling | Approach | Use Case | |----------|----------| | **Controlled** | Need validation, formatting | | **Uncontrolled (refs)** | Simple forms, performance | | **React Hook Form** | Complex forms, validation | | **Formik** | Legacy, full-featured | **Key concept**: Controlled components store value in React state. Uncontrolled use DOM as source of truth. --- ## Project Structure | Directory | Purpose | |-----------|---------| | **components/ui/** | Generic, reusable (Button, Card) | | **components/features/** | Feature-specific compositions | | **hooks/** | Custom hooks | | **contexts/** | React contexts + providers | | **pages/** or **routes/** | Route components | | **services/** or **api/** | API calls, data fetching | | **types/** | TypeScript types | | **utils/** | Pure helper functions | --- ## Best Practices | Practice | Why | |----------|-----| | Keep components small (<100 lines) | Readable, testable | | Colocate related code | Easier to maintain | | Lift state only when needed | Avoid unnecessary complexity | | Use TypeScript for props | Catch errors, better DX | | Prefer composition over inheritance | React's design philosophy | | Extract custom hooks | Reusable logic, testable | ## Resources - React Docs: <https://react.dev/> - Patterns: <https://patterns.dev/>
